Our Dedicated Facility: 2701 MITCHELL ROAD SUITE A

Our building at 2701 MITCHELL ROAD SUITE A, CERES, CA 95307, was intentionally designed to be a safe, dedicated, and creatively stimulating space for youth arts development. The facility is segmented into specialized areas: a high-fire ceramics studio with multiple kilns, a bright, open visual arts space for painting and drawing, a flexible black box theatre for performance, and a modern digital media lab equipped with industry-standard software. Our location is central and easily accessible for families traveling from Modesto, Turlock, and the wider Central Valley region.
